But you need to consider the Warn winch mount you'll be using to harness all that power too. A Warn winch mount is an essential ingredient in your installation. Why? Well, consider this: Your winch may be able to handle 8,000 pounds, but can your bumper? Probably not, which is why a Warn winch mount needs to be added to your vehicle. The additional strength and reinforcement provided by your Warn winch mount is perfect for keeping your high-strength winch in place during even the most challenging pulling and towing duties. Each Warn winch mount is constructed of heavy-duty steel and designed to fit the application specified perfectly.
